Private equity firm Clayton, Dubilier & Rice (CD&R) is preparing a bid for leading US car rental agency Hertz. By replacing Hertz’s top managers, improving capital management and driving down operating costs, CD&R sees an opportunity to nearly double EBITDA. However, the turnaround involves significant risks, which CD&R must weigh in preparing its bidding strategy.

In 2011, Ingersoll-Rand (IR) decided to divest its refrigeration equipment subsidiary, Hussmann International. However, the routine auction process for the non-core asset went awry when both Hussmann’s performance and external finance markets weakened significantly during the due diligence period.

Mekong Capital, a private equity firm based in Vietnam, is considering exiting its stake in restaurant chain operator Golden Gate. Despite robust growth, Golden Gate’s profitability is lagging. Students are asked to evaluate the best means of exit and whether operational improvements are required to attract buyers or create the foundation for a successful IPO.

The case traces the evolution of the private equity investment platform of the Ontario Teachers’ Pension Plan (Teachers’). Unlike the typical traditional pension fund, Teachers’ has forged a bold, pioneering approach to investing by making a concerted push towards direct investing. The case discusses the trade-offs involved in developing a direct investing platform.
